Our Assessment: The F.B. Radom VIS Mod. 35 is widely regarded as one of the finest military pistols of WWII, blending the design influence of the Colt 1911 and the Browning Hi-Power into a robust, single-action sidearm adopted by the Polish military and later used extensively by the German Wehrmacht. The early war models like this 1940-dated example are particularly desirable due to their quality of machining and higher finish standards before wartime shortcuts became common.
This pistol is marked with German occupation Waffenamt stamps, confirming its use by N@zi forces following the invasion of Poland. It features fully matching numbers and retains a strong percentage of its original finish, making it a solid representative example of early wartime production. The sharp markings and clean bore only add to its collector appeal.
